anyone uses Seachem Reef Phytoplankton to start their plankton starter to grow rotifers or pods?
If it's doesnt have to be refrigerated than it's a dead culture.
You best bet is to purchase a live culture and start that way. Most that you buy at the Lfs have multiple species added together. When you try to culture from that it usually crashes.
